This is currently supported for the following parameters:
|
||||
`A, R, G, B, W, R2, G2, B2, W2, FX, SX, IX, FP, PL`

For example, use `PL=~` to go to the next preset. Using just `~` without a number will increase the value by 1, `~-` will decrease it by 1. The value will then wrap around, so using `A=~-` when A is 0 will set A to 255.
|
||||
|
||||
You can also specify by how much to change the value. For example, using `A=~10` will increase the brightness by 10. In case of using a number behind `~`, the value will clip (so it will not wrap around, if the maximum brightness is set, `A=~10` will not have any effect)
